Release runbook — TideGlance widget (Harborline Apps). Before pushing a new build of the tide-table widget, confirm the datum tables for Port Merrow and Saltcrest Bay were regenerated this cycle. Run the bundle script, verify the widget renders the ebb/flood markers in staging, and tag the release. Builds must be signed before upload; the signing key you should use is below.

deploy key for kagup-bawig: bky9_ZMq28eTw9

The tax-rate lookup cache in the Breva checkout service worries me. Entries are keyed only by region code, so a stale or poisoned entry would apply the wrong rate to every order in that region until expiry. Please verify: TTLs are short enough to bound exposure, negative lookups aren't cached, and the refresh path revalidates against the signed rate feed rather than trusting upstream blindly. Also confirm eviction is size-bounded so an attacker can't churn the keyspace. Current cache settings for review:

limits module of yagaf-yajef:
RATE_LIMITS = {
    "novwyn": 950,
    "wenath": 428,
    "prawyn": 413,
    "gorvan": 539,
    "praael": 870,
    "drumir": 113,
    "gordor": 439,
}

[ ] Verify barcode scanner integration before sealing the vault envelope. The Quorra Systems release manager must confirm the handheld unit at the Delverton ceremony room reads Code-128 labels printed by the Lintbury badge printer, and that scanned asset tags match the manifest in the ceremony binder. Log any mismatch and halt the ceremony until resolved. Once the scanner check passes and witnesses initial the sheet, record the recovery passphrase exactly as shown below.

vault phrase of tagag-fawef = lammir-ulaiel-oliax-belox-eliox-ulaok-gilael-norys-holox-fenir

## Tuning

The receipt mailer (Almsgate) batches donation receipts and sends through the Thornquay relay. On-call: if the queue backs up, resist the urge to crank batch size — the relay rate-limits per connection, and bigger batches just mean bigger retries. Scale worker count first, then shorten the flush interval. Dedupe window must stay longer than the retry horizon or donors get duplicate receipts, which generates tickets. All knobs live in one place and are read at worker start. Current production values follow.

tuning table, kajop-yafof:
QUOTAS = {
    "wenath": 10,
    "ulaael": 5,
}